Can Ncaa Athelte Give Away Their Gear After For many sports fans, March Madness is the most exciting event of the yr. Just non for the trio behind the Players Body: They're pumped for what comes immediately afterward. Brothers Hunter and Austin Pomerantz, 22, and 21, and their friend Jason Lansing, 22, started their online marketplace virtually a year ago, equally a place for former higher athletes to sell the gear they accumulate over the course of their amateur careers. From uniforms to practise jerseys, sneakers and collectibles, everything the players touch is gold to their droves of rabid fans. The just caveat is that student athletes are barred from selling anything until they've wearied or forfeited their NCAA eligibility, which is why the end of March Madness is such a solid business opportunity at the Players Body.
